Description

This dataset is based on the research of groundwater circulation in the North China Plain. The dataset shows the oxygen isotope signature of groundwater in different aquifers. The results of the data show that there is inter-basin groundwater flow in the North China Plain.

Steps to reproduce

In August 2019 and August 2022, a total of 44 water samples were collected from the interior of the North China Plain and the mountainous areas surrounding it. In addition, available data from the literature were collected. In all, the data comprised 661 hydrogen and oxygen stable isotope measurements of various water bodies, including data from shallow groundwater (154), deep groundwater (191), karst water (195), geothermal water (106), and mountain lake water (15).(Wang et al., 2000; Chen, 2001; Minissale et al., 2008; Yang, 2009; Liu et al., 2012; Zhang, 2013; Fang et al., 2014; Sun et al., 2016; Qin et al., 2017; Han and Currell, 2018; Qu et al., 2018; Yang et al., 2018; Lu, 2019; Li, 2020; Tang et al., 2021; Wei, 2021; Wang et al., 2022; Liu et al., 2023a; Sun et al., 2023b; Zheng et al., 2024). Groundwater samples were classified based on depth or aquifer type. In the central and coastal plains, samples from depths below 100 m or from layer III and IV aquifers are considered deep groundwater. In the mountain plains, depths greater than 200 m or from layer II, III, and IV aquifers are classified as deep groundwater. If the depth or aquifer was not specifically mentioned in the literature, it was considered to be shallow groundwater. Hydrogen and oxygen stable isotope data for precipitation were sourced from GNIP (Global Network of Isotopes in Precipitation), CNIP (China National Isotope Program), and Zhao et al. (2018).
